Snap it, text it, say it, scan it

Previously Nutrify focused on visual inputs only.

The workflow would be take a photo of food and Nutrify would break it down into verified nutrition information.

With Nutrify 3.0, we’ve expanded that workflow from photo only to text, voice and barcodes.

You can now learn about and track foods by:

  • Taking a photo of your meal, uploading a screenshot or taking a photo of a recipe
  • Texting Nutrify what you ate
  • Leaving Nutrify a voice memo
  • Scanning a barcode of a packaged product

Text to correct

We’ve tuned Nutrify to work quite well with most everyday foods.

However, meals are as unique as the people who eat them.

So if you take a photo of your lunch and Nutrify makes a mistake, you can text through the correction.

From recipe to portion

Text to correct works with changes, updates, removals, additions and decompositions. We’ve designed it so if you can say it, you can send it to Nutrify.

For example:

  • Correct a similar looking item: “Change peanut butter to almond butter”
  • Update a misidentified sandwich filling: “Remove the mayonnaise and add Swiss cheese”
  • Change the milk: “Change to oat milk” or “My coffee had soy milk”
  • Change amounts and add extra foods: “There’s 4 fried eggs, double the serving of toast and add a cappuccino”
  • Halve a meal you shared with someone else: “I ate half of this”
  • Decompose a component to get specific: “Break the pesto down into pine nuts, basil leaves, Parmesan, salt, garlic and olive oil”
  • Turn a recipe into a per serve portion: “Divide this banana bread recipe by 8”

Save favourites

If you consume similar meals or you’ve meal prepped for the week, favourites allows you to save them for easy two tap access.

Log it once and then save it to favourites to add the same entry as often as you like.

For example, I have a similar cup of tea every morning with my wife. Black tea, a small amount of honey, full cream milk. With favourites I can log it in a couple of taps.

Set goals for every day

Nutrify comes with built-in calorie and macronutrient goals such as:

  • lose (slight calorie deficit)
  • maintain (keep intake calories close to approximate daily expenditure)
  • gain (slight calorie surplus)

which can be calculated directly from your body measurements.

The default is to have the same caloric goals every day.

However, in reality, not every day is the same.

So we’ve made it so you can now set different caloric and macronutrient goals for different days.

For example, on heavy training days you might consume more whereas on rest days, you might trend lower.

In my case, I tend to eat similarly throughout the week and a little extra on Saturdays (a “refeed” day).
